
Overview
Filmed in Karachi, Lahore, and London, Eating Grass comprises five overlapping narratives, each representing different emotional states experienced throughout the day that are marked by the Muslim tradition of the five daily prayers. The film’s title references a remark made by Pakistan’s Prime Minister. Zulfikar Ali Bhutto in 1974 amid the nuclear arms race with India. He said his people would have their own nuclear weapon even if it meant “eating grass.”

Who directed Eating Grass?
Eating Grass was directed by Alia Syed.
